China by Vasiliy Sidikhmenov
A Great Power's Rise and Challenges
The book offers a comprehensive exploration of China's rich history, culture, and socio-political evolution, tracing its journey from ancient dynasties to its emergence as a global powerhouse. It delves into the intricate tapestry of Chinese society, examining the interplay between tradition and modernity, and the profound impact of historical events on its contemporary identity. Through vivid narratives and insightful analysis, the book provides readers with a nuanced understanding of China's complex dynamics and its pivotal role on the world stage.
